On May 29, midfielder Khuat Van Khang was named in the list of 10 most typical individuals of nearly 70,000 personnel worldwide at the Viettel’s Stars program.
This is an annual activity to honor collectives and individuals who have made outstanding contributions to the overall development of the group in many different fields. The award for a football player shows the professional mark and influence of Khuat Van Khang in the Viettel ecosystem.

At the age of 23, Khuat Van Khang already has a remarkable record in the national team and The Cong Viettel club colors. He has twice won the U23 Southeast Asian Championship, won a gold medal at the SEA Games, won the ASEAN Cup 2024 and participated in many major tournaments such as the Asian Cup, ASIAD or World Cup qualifiers.
In 2025, the midfielder born in 2003 played more than 2,200 minutes in all competitions, scoring 6 goals and having 9 assists. At the ASEAN Cup in early 2025, Khang contributed 2 goals and 3 assists, including a good performance against Thailand in the final.
At the club level, Khuat Van Khang continues to play an important role in the The Cong Viettel squad in the V.League 2025-2026. A stable performance helps him to be considered one of the most outstanding players in the league according to Sofascore's professional statistics.
Previously, Van Khang also received certificates of merit from the Prime Minister and the Minister of National Defense for his outstanding achievements in 2025.
